Jolie’s life has been a tapestry of triumphs and heartaches. From her early days as a rebellious starlet to her transformation into a devoted mother of six and a global advocate for refugees, she has lived in the public eye. Her marriages—to Jonny Lee Miller, Billy Bob Thornton, and Brad Pitt—were splashed across tabloids, each ending in heartbreak that left fans wondering if she’d ever find lasting happiness. The bitter divorce from Pitt, fraught with legal battles and emotional turmoil, seemed to dim her radiant aura. Yet, it’s in this aftermath that Jolie says she’s uncovering her true self.
